Best Foods for Eye Health: It is a blessing to always be able to see the outside world without restriction. The eyes are perhaps the most crucial sensory receptors for observing the world. As a result, it is essential to consume particular nutrients to enhance eyesight organically. A healthy diet for eyes is most important. Eyesight is frequently affected by hereditary, age, and device use, but the nutrients you eat can help decrease photodamage. They also maintain both retinas and corneas fit and healthy. There are so many best foods for eye health. In this post, we’ve created a list of foods you should include to protect your vision.

Fish are high in omega-3 fatty acids. Moreover, omega-3s help to decrease inflammation by regulating the omega-3 to omega-6 fatty acid ratio. When inflammatory levels are low, both body and brain functioning improve, and your immunity is strengthened. Fish is one of the best foods for eye health. Also, the location near the retina seems rich in DHA, an omega-3 fatty acid.

The fish with the highest qualities of omega-3 fatty acids are:

  • tuna
  • trout
  • sardines
  • mackerel
  • salmon
  • herring

If you do not even eat fish, you may take supplements of fish oil after consulting with your doctor. The way of cooking fatty fish is the greatest method to consume it. Frying or poaching it may diminish its nutrient benefit.



Spinach is rich contain vitamins E, A, B, & C, in addition to minerals including iron and zinc, and phytonutrients including lutein and zeaxanthin. Lutein and zeaxanthin, two carotenoids, have antioxidants & anti-inflammatory activities. As a result, eating enough spinach every day can help to prevent eye damage and blindness. Spinach, which contains zinc, can also help to maintain the retinas healthy.

Blend up some lush tropical spinach in a smoothie. To prevent any grassy or harsh taste, add some fruits such as bananas, apples, and strawberries to your spinach smoothie. Spinach, moong dal, or soup is also delicious! To add crispness to your food, add small pieces of spinach to sandwiches or creamy pasta dishes.



Eggs are high in necessary amino acids and vitamins which are both water-soluble & fat-soluble. Though rich in cholesterol, egg yolks are high in both lutein and zeaxanthin, giving them their yellow color.

To keep maintain eyes healthy, eat one or two whole eggs every day. Eggs are one of the best foods for eye health. The healthiest eggs are boiled, poached, or soft-boiled, and they may be served with foods to increase their flavor.



Milk and yogurt are excellent sources of vitamin A. They are rich in zinc and vitamin A, in addition to calcium and phosphorus. Vitamin A nourishes the cornea, while zinc improves the transportation of vitamin A from the liver to the eyes. Zinc also aids in night vision and helps to avoid blindness.

People may drink grass-fed milk mostly in the morning or before bedtime. Have yogurt as a snack or just after lunch.



Nuts are rich in healthy fats & vitamin E, both of which help to prevent inflammation. Taking vitamin E-rich nuts also may help prevent the formation of age-related blindness, according to research.

Every day, eat a handful of mixed nuts to help enhance and maintain your eyesight. Nuts are also one of the best foods for eye health. However, be aware of these mini bundles of pleasure because they are easy to ruin.

Nuts can be purchased at most supermarket stores and online retailers. The following nuts and legumes are useful for eye health:

  • Almonds
  • Walnuts
  • Cashews
  • Peanuts
  • Pistachio


Whole Grains

Whole grains are rich in dietary fiber, antioxidants, vitamins, & minerals. The two main eye-health-promoting minerals found in them are zinc and vitamin E. Whole Grains are also the best food for eyesight. This help to prevent the eyes against oxidative damage & inflammation.

Consume barley, whole legumes, oats, & brown rice to enhance eye health.



Broccoli is a vegetable with several health advantages. Broccoli contains vitamins A, E, C, & lutein, making it an ideal diet for your eyes. This is also the best food for eyes. It protects your eyesight by avoiding photodamage & oxidative damage.

Broccoli can be eaten boiled or fried.


Citrus Fruits

The eyeballs have a fast metabolism and require antioxidants all the time to clear out toxins created by metabolic activities. Citrus fruits, including oranges, berries, and kiwis, are rich in vitamin C, which is an excellent immune enhancer. Citrus fruits are also one of the best foods for eye health. It is an antioxidant that promotes the recycling of toxic oxygen radicals, preserving the eye muscles against damage. Vitamin C also benefits the function of the coronary arteries of the eyes.


Sweet Potatoes

Sweet potato helps in eyesight improvement. As previously stated, the yellow pigment in meals is provided through zeaxanthin & lutein. These are also one of the best foods for eye health. These antioxidants present in sweet potatoes help in decreasing inflammation and washing out pollutants.

Sweet potatoes can be enjoyed baked or boiled to get all of their benefits.

Aside from such nutrients, here are some suggestions to help you keep and protect your eyesight.